Developing a Financial Plan for Your Home Renovation
Which factors ought homeowners to review when budgeting for a home renovation? To start, they must assess the range of the project, determining which areas require attention and the extent of the changes. This helps establish a realistic estimate of costs. Subsequently, they should prioritize their renovation goals, distinguishing between critical updates and desired enhancements. Homeowners ought to also account for materials and labor costs, as these can vary significantly based on quality and availability.
Moreover, it is wise to designate 10% to 20% of the complete budget for unexpected expenses, which frequently occur during renovations. Homeowners should study local market conditions to evaluate potential surges in material prices. Lastly, considering the potential return on investment is essential; certain renovations may deliver greater resale value than others. By thoroughly evaluating these factors, homeowners can create a complete budget that corresponds to their renovation goals and financial resources.

What Is the Typical Timeline for a Home Remodel?
An average home remodel can take anywhere from a few weeks to several months, depending on the size, scope, and complexity of the project. Factors such as permits, labor availability, and material sourcing also affect the timeline.
Which Permits Are Required for Home Renovation Projects?
House remodeling work usually requires different permits, including building, electrical, plumbing, and mechanical permits, based on the size and nature of the project and local regulations. It is vital to contact local authorities to verify compliance and evade potential penalties.
